Characteristics and Design Standards of Medical Cold Storage

Many pharmaceutical companies have installed cold storage facilities, mainly to store various drugs that cannot be guaranteed at room temperature, and to prevent drug deterioration and failure at low temperatures, thereby extending the shelf life of drugs. The storage temperature is generally -5~8. The following is a brief introduction to the medical cold storage.

The medical cold storage warehouse adopts hard polyurethane insulation sandwich panels, which are formed in one go using high-pressure foaming technology. The double-sided color steel plate adopts advanced eccentric hooks and slot hooks, and the eccentric connection method of the warehouse plate achieves close connection between the warehouse plate and the warehouse plate. Sealing performance reduces cold air leakage. The T-shaped panel, wall panel, and corner panel combination refrigerator can be assembled in any space. Scientific design, simple and practical.

Characteristics of medical cold storage equipment:

1. The cold storage is equipped with backup refrigeration units to ensure that the normal storage of drugs, vaccines, and related products and equipment in the warehouse will not be affected by the operation of the backup units when the commonly used units stop working due to faults;

2. The mechanical equipment adopts imported components and is strictly inspected before leaving the factory, with few faults, low noise, and reliable operation;

3. The refrigeration control system adopts automatic microcomputer electrical control technology, which automatically monitors, records, and controls the temperature and humidity of the storage area. It is equipped with a temperature and humidity recorder with high-precision sensors and a fault alarm device to ensure the normal storage of drugs, vaccines, and related equipment in the warehouse.

The construction of medical cold storage is completely different from ordinary cold storage, and the construction standards for medical cold storage are stricter. For example, to build a 20 cubic meter small pharmaceutical cold storage, most of which are enterprises that meet GSP standards and engage in the refrigeration of frozen pharmaceuticals. This type of company requires two independent cold storage units (or two independent refrigeration systems).

Design standards for pharmaceutical cold storage:

(1) Vaccine operations should be equipped with two or more independent cold storage facilities that are suitable for their scale and variety of operations;

(2) Automatic temperature monitoring, display, recording, adjustment, and alarm equipment for cold storage;

(3) Dual circuit power supply system for backup generator sets or refrigeration equipment in cold storage;

(4) For drugs with special low-temperature requirements, facilities and equipment that meet their storage requirements should be equipped;

(5) Equipment such as refrigerated trucks and on-board refrigerated or insulated boxes.
